Ubicla es el front-end de una aplicación web exportable a dispositivos móviles que provee información valiosa para ciclistas.
##Dependencias
$ npm install -g cordova ionic
##Instalación / Configuración ###En el navegador
- Clona el proyecto
- Corre un servidor HTTP en la carpeta www
Una opción puede ser utilizar Simple HTTP Server de Python.
python -m SimpleHTTPServer
###En tu dispositivo Sobre la raíz del proyecto ejecuta
ionic platform [plataforma]
ionic run [plataforma]
Por el momento las plataformas soportadas son android
y ios
##Demo ####Demo
##¿Preguntas o problemas? Si tienes algún problema con la aplicación o te gustaría proponer alguna funcionalidad te invitamos a la conversación del proyecto en nuestra página de [issues/problemas] (https://github.com/mecabotware/ubicla/issues).
##¿Utilizando nuestro código? Nos encantaría saber Dado que este proyecto se hizo para el beneficio social a través de Open Data Puebla y Mecabotware nos gustaría saber el impacto que se puede generar. Por eso te invitamos a que compartas la URL y algunos screenshots de tu aplicación a: [email protected] y a [email protected]
##Desarrollo Ubicla está basada en Ionic Framework que a su vez está basado en AngularJS y Apache Cordova. Utilizamos OpenStreetMap como servidor de mapas y Leaflet para manejarlos mediante angular-leaflet-directive. Los datos de los marcadores los obtenemos mediante la API de Foursquare.
##Contribuye Te invitamos a que partucipes en el desarrollo de este proyecto, entra a la página de [issues/problemas] (https://github.com/mecabotware/ubicla/issues) donde estamos discutiendo el desarrollo de nuevas funcionalidades y donde puedes tomar una tarea pendiente por hacer.
El objetivo en un futuro cercano es construir un backend para nuestra aplicación e integrar el conocimiento de más colectivos ciclistas. SI tienes alguna idea no dudes en escribirnos.
##Licencia Available under the license: GNU Affero General Public License (AGPL) v3.0. Read the document LICENSE for more information
##Equipo Ubicla es un proyecto liderado por Mecabotware, desarrollado como un proyecto de Open Data Puebla por una iniciativa del colectivo Bicionudos y amorosamente mantenido por la comunidad del capítulo de Hackers and Founders Puebla
Nuestro core team: